--0) 데이터/프로시저 캐시 초기화 및 버퍼에 데이터 페이지 로드하기
DBCC DROPCLEANBUFFERS
DBCC FREEPROCCACHE
SELECT * FROM credit..member
SELECT * FROM credit..charge
--1) 자동 증가 + 작은 VLF
DROP DATABASE test
GO
CREATE DATABASE test
ON PRIMARY
( NAME = 'test_data',
FILENAME = 'c:\program files\microsoft sql server\mssql\data\test.mdf',
SIZE = 10MB,
FILEGROWTH = 10MB )
LOG ON
( NAME = 'test_log',
FILENAME = 'c:\program files\microsoft sql server\mssql\data\test.ldf',
SIZE = 1MB, --!!주목
FILEGROWTH = 1MB)
GO
DBCC LOGINFO(test)
EXEC SP_HELPDB test
SELECT * INTO test..m FROM credit..member
SELECT * INTO test..c FROM credit..charge
DBCC LOGINFO(test)
<본문>
로그 파일의 크기 증가와 VLF에 대해 공부를 하다가 책에 나온 위의 SQL문을 실행했는데요
책에서는 test 데이터베이스의 log파일이 확장된 결과를 DBCC LOGINFO(test)문을 통해 확인하는데요
제가 직접 실행해보니 log파일이 확장이 안된 이상한 결과가 나옵니다.
디비 옵션이 틀려서 결과가 틀린거 같아서 디비옵션을 하루종일 찾아봤습니다만
제 짧은 지식으로 log가 기록되지 않는 원인이 무엇인지 알지 못하겠습니다.
고수분들의 조언 부탁드립니다! |